WOOL TO YARN: INTRO TO HAND SPINNING, Sat, April 29, 10:00AM – 11:30AM

Transform the fleece of the Billings Farm Southdown sheep into hand-spun yarn, as fiber arts educator Tiana St. James explores methods of spinning, plying, and more in this introductory workshop. Each participant will have a chance to try spinning on a wheel and receive a drop spindle and some wool to take home. The workshop is $20/person or $15/Billings Farm member. Fee includes materials.
